WPSA Endowments Need Your Support
In response to requests from members, the WPSA Executive Council approved the creation of its first endowments in fall 2014. If these endowments are to get off the ground, they need your financial support.
One of these endowments is for an award honoring Betty Moulds, who served for twenty-five years at the chief administrator for the WPSA. The Betty Moulds Lifetime Service Award will be given to individuals who have made a long history of service and an extraordinary contribution to the WPSA. The second endowment is to honor Joel Olson, an associate professor of political theory at Northern Arizona University and a long-time WPSA member who passed away unexpectedly in March 2012. The Joel Olson Award will be given to activist-scholars whose work is at the creative intersection of radical political theory and practice.
